What Smart Garage Door App Control Really Does

An app-controlled garage door opener uses wifi to let you open or close your door from anywhere. Your smartphone becomes the remote. You get notifications when someone opens the door. You can grant temporary access to contractors or delivery drivers. Some systems let you set schedules so the door closes automatically at night. That's the core promise, and it works. The catch? You still need a garage door opener that's compatible with smart technology. If your current opener is 10+ years old, it probably isn't. You'll need to either upgrade the opener or add a smart module to your existing one. That's where the real cost conversation starts.

Breaking Down the Actual Cost

A wifi-enabled garage door opener typically runs between $300 and $600 for the unit alone. Installation adds another $150 to $250. Then there's the app subscription, which ranges from free to $10 a month depending on the brand. Some systems charge a one-time setup fee instead. Compare that to a basic garage door opener without wifi, which costs $200 to $400 installed. So you're looking at an extra $100 to $300 upfront to add smart capability. Over five years, that's a reasonable premium if you actually use the features.

Security and Peace of Mind

Here's what sells people on this system: you can verify the door is closed when you're at work or out of town. That matters more than you'd think. A friend forgets to close it, a contractor leaves it open, or you simply can't remember if you pulled it down this morning. The app shows you instantly.

The security angle is legit, but understand the limits. A smart garage door doesn't make your door more secure than a mechanical lock. It just gives you remote confirmation and control. When It Makes Real Sense

Smart garage door technology makes sense if you match at least two of these situations. First, you already have a smart home setup and want unified control. Second, you travel frequently or work long hours away from home. Third, you hire contractors regularly and want to grant access remotely. Fourth, you have mobility issues and a smartphone is easier than a wall button.

If none of those apply, don't feel pressured. A standard opener with a reliable remote control does the job just fine. Honest answer: the app is convenient, not essential.

Can I add smart controls to my existing garage door opener? Sometimes, yes. Smart modules exist for certain opener brands and can retrofit older units. However, compatibility varies. We'll assess your current opener and recommend the most cost-effective path. Contact us for a site evaluation.

What happens if my wifi goes down? Your opener reverts to manual operation using the wall button or a standard remote. The app simply won't work until wifi is restored. It's a safety feature, not a flaw.

Which smart garage door brands work best in Connecticut? LiftMaster, Chamberlain, and Genie lead the market. All three offer reliable wifi options and good app functionality. We install all three and can recommend based on your specific needs and budget.

How much does a smart garage door app subscription cost? Most systems offer a free basic app with optional premium features ($5 to $10 monthly). Some charge a one-time fee instead. Always ask about ongoing costs before you buy.
